Загрузить файл в JFrog из Jenkinsfile - PullRequest
0 голосов
/ 13 ноября 2018

Я сейчас пытаюсь загрузить файл в свою артефакт (JFrog), у меня есть следующий код:

script{
def server = Artifactory.server 'jfrog1'
def uploadSpec = """{
    "files": [
        {
            "pattern": "hola.txt",
            "target": "libs-release-local/"
        }
    ]
}"""
server.upload(uploadSpec)

}

Однако файл не доходит до моей артефакты и Дженкинсане выдает ошибку.

Помощь и спасибо.

1 Ответ

0 голосов
/ 13 ноября 2018

Можете ли вы найти файл hola.txt непосредственно в рабочей области?Если нет, попробуйте использовать **/*

server = Artifactory.server 'Artifactory'
def uploadSpec = """{
    "files": [
    {
    "pattern": "**/target/*.war",
    "target": "releases/${APP_REPO}/${version.trim()}/"
    }
    ]}"""
server.upload(uploadSpec)

. Приведенный выше пример работает правильно.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...